Whilst at local Land Rover Dealer getting my car serviced I asked about the demise of the defender.
I was told that the reason was the requirements by EU & US for air bags & other safety requirements could not be met by the current design.
They stopped manufacturing them a while ago and are just selling off existing stock.
Yet another victim of the modern culture of "Health & Safety"!
